Understanding Upselling and Cross-Selling

As an affiliate marketer, it’s essential to understand the concepts of upselling and cross-selling to maximize your earnings. Upselling involves encouraging customers to purchase a higher-priced item or upgrade their current purchase by offering additional features or benefits. On the other hand, cross-selling involves suggesting related products or services that complement the customer’s initial purchase.

By effectively implementing upselling and cross-selling techniques, you can not only increase your affiliate earnings but also enhance the overall customer experience. Let’s explore some strategies and tactics to help you achieve these goals.

Upselling Techniques

Identify Relevant Add-Ons or Upgrades

One of the key strategies for successful upselling is to identify relevant add-ons or upgrades that complement the customer’s initial purchase. By understanding their needs and preferences, you can recommend additional products or services that provide added value and enhance their overall experience.

For example, if you’re promoting a fitness tracker, you could upsell customers by offering a premium version with advanced features such as heart-rate monitoring and GPS tracking. By showcasing how these upgrades can further meet their fitness goals, you create a compelling reason for customers to choose the higher-priced option.

Offer Bundled Packages at a Discount

Another effective technique for upselling is to offer bundled packages at a discounted price. By combining multiple products or services into a single offer, you can provide customers with greater value and savings, making the upsell more enticing.

For instance, if you’re promoting a beauty subscription box, you could offer a premium package that includes additional skincare products at a reduced price compared to purchasing them separately. This not only encourages customers to upgrade their subscription but also exposes them to new products they may not have considered before.

Create a Sense of Urgency

Creating a sense of urgency can be a powerful motivator for upselling. By emphasizing limited-time offers or highlighting scarcity, you can tap into customers’ fear of missing out and prompt them to take immediate action.

For instance, you can incorporate phrases like “limited stock available” or “special offer for a limited time only” into your upsell messaging. This sense of urgency can encourage customers to make a decision quickly, increasing the chances of them opting for the higher-priced option.

Highlight Benefits and Value

To effectively upsell, it’s crucial to highlight the benefits and value that the customer will receive by choosing the higher-priced option. Clearly communicate how the upsell will enhance their experience, solve their problems, or help them achieve their goals.

Use persuasive language to describe the unique features, improved performance, or exclusive benefits of the upsell. By emphasizing the added value they’ll receive, you can convince customers that the higher-priced option is worth the investment.

Cross-Selling Strategies

Identify Related Products or Services

When it comes to cross-selling, identifying related products or services that complement the customer’s initial purchase is essential. By understanding their needs and preferences, you can suggest additional items that enhance their overall experience and provide them with a comprehensive solution.

For example, if you’re promoting a coffee maker, you could cross-sell coffee beans, mugs, or coffee accessories. By offering these related products, you not only increase your earnings but also provide customers with a one-stop shopping experience for all their coffee needs.

Utilize Personalized Recommendations

Personalized recommendations can significantly impact cross-selling success. By leveraging data from previous purchases, browsing behavior, or customer preferences, you can provide tailored suggestions that align with their interests.

For instance, if a customer has purchased a camera, you could recommend compatible lenses, camera bags, or photography courses. By showcasing items that are specifically relevant to their initial purchase, you increase the likelihood of converting the cross-sell opportunity.

Leverage Customer Reviews and Testimonials

Customer reviews and testimonials can be powerful tools in cross-selling. By showcasing positive feedback from satisfied customers who have purchased the related product or service, you can instill confidence and trust in prospective buyers.

Include social proof such as ratings, reviews, or testimonials on your product pages or within your marketing materials. This helps potential customers understand how others have benefited from the cross-sell and encourages them to make a purchase.

Offer Exclusive Cross-Sell Deals

To incentivize cross-selling, consider offering exclusive deals or discounts for customers who purchase the related product or service. By creating a sense of exclusivity or providing additional value with the cross-sell offer, you can increase the likelihood of conversions.

For example, if you’re promoting a laptop, you could offer a discounted price on software or accessories when purchased together. This not only encourages customers to consider the cross-sell opportunity but also increases the average order value.

Optimizing Product Pages for Upselling and Cross-Selling

To effectively upsell and cross-sell, it’s crucial to optimize your product pages to entice customers and drive conversions. Here are some strategies to help you achieve this goal:

Improve Product Descriptions and Images

Clear and detailed product descriptions, accompanied by high-quality images, are essential for capturing customers’ attention and conveying the value of the product or service. Use persuasive language to highlight key features and benefits that make the upsell or cross-sell appealing.

Include multiple images from different angles, highlighting the unique aspects of the product. This visual representation can help customers visualize themselves using the product, making the upsell or cross-sell more enticing.

Implement Clear Call-to-Action Buttons

To facilitate upselling and cross-selling, it’s important to include clear and prominent call-to-action buttons on your product pages. These buttons should clearly indicate the desired action, such as “Upgrade Now” or “Add to Cart.”

Ensure that the buttons stand out visually and are strategically placed on the page for easy access. This makes it effortless for customers to take the desired action and increase the chances of conversions.

Use Persuasive Language and Social Proof

Persuasive language and social proof are key elements in driving conversions on product pages. Craft compelling copy that emphasizes the unique selling points and benefits of the upsell or cross-sell.

Additionally, include social proof elements such as customer reviews, testimonials, or ratings to establish trust and credibility. When potential customers see positive feedback from satisfied buyers, they are more likely to feel confident in their purchase decision.

Display Relevant Recommendations

Displaying relevant product recommendations can significantly impact upselling and cross-selling success. Implement recommendation engines or algorithms that analyze customer behavior and purchase history to suggest complementary items.

For example, if a customer is browsing for a smartphone, you can display recommendations for phone cases, screen protectors, or wireless headphones. By showcasing these related products, you can increase the likelihood of customers adding them to their cart.

Simplify Checkout Process

A complicated or lengthy checkout process can deter customers from making additional purchases or upgrades. Streamline the checkout process by minimizing the number of steps required and ensuring a seamless user experience.

Implement features such as guest checkout, auto-fill forms, and multiple payment options to simplify the process. This reduces friction and increases the likelihood of customers completing their purchase, whether it’s an upsell or cross-sell.

Leveraging Email Marketing for Upselling and Cross-Selling

Email marketing is a powerful tool for building relationships with your audience and driving upselling and cross-selling opportunities. Here’s how you can leverage email marketing effectively:

Segment Your Email List

Segmenting your email list based on various criteria allows you to tailor your messages to specific customer groups. Consider segmenting by purchasing behavior, demographics, or interests to deliver targeted content and recommendations.

For example, if a customer has recently purchased a smartphone, you could send them emails highlighting compatible accessories or relevant software updates. By sending personalized emails, you can increase engagement and conversions.

Craft Compelling Subject Lines and Preheaders

Subject lines and preheaders are critical elements that determine whether recipients open your emails or not. Craft compelling subject lines that grab attention and entice readers to open the email.

Additionally, optimize the preheader, which is the brief preview text that appears next to or below the subject line in email clients. Use this space to provide a glimpse of the email’s content and further entice recipients to open and engage with the email.

Personalize Email Content and Recommendations

Personalization is key to effective email marketing. Use the recipient’s name in the email greeting and throughout the message to create a more intimate and personalized experience.

Leverage customer data to deliver relevant content and product recommendations. By understanding their preferences and purchase history, you can tailor your emails to showcase upsell or cross-sell opportunities that align with their interests.

Include Exclusive Offers and Discounts

To incentivize upselling and cross-selling through email marketing, consider including exclusive offers, discounts, or promotions. Make the recipient feel special and valued by providing them with opportunities that are not available to the general public.

Limited-time offers or early access to new products can create a sense of urgency and encourage recipients to take advantage of the offer. By providing exclusive incentives, you can increase the likelihood of conversions and maximize your earnings.

Measuring and Analyzing Upselling and Cross-Selling Success

To continuously improve your upselling and cross-selling strategies, it’s important to measure and analyze your success. Here are some essential steps to help you do so effectively:

Set Appropriate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)

Set clear and measurable KPIs that align with your upselling and cross-selling objectives. Some relevant KPIs may include conversion rates, average order value, revenue generated from upsells or cross-sells, and customer retention rates.

By defining these KPIs, you can track your progress and evaluate the impact of your strategies accurately.

Utilize Tracking and Analytics Tools

Utilize tracking and analytics tools to gather accurate data on customer behavior, conversions, and revenue. Implement tracking pixels or codes on your website or landing pages to capture important data points.

Leverage the insights provided by these tools to identify trends, patterns, or areas for improvement. This data-driven approach allows you to make informed decisions and optimize your upselling and cross-selling strategies.

Analyze Conversion Rates and Revenue Impact

Analyze conversion rates to determine the success of your upselling and cross-selling efforts. Compare the conversion rates of upsells or cross-sells to regular sales to evaluate their effectiveness.

Evaluate the revenue impact of your upselling and cross-selling strategies. Monitor the increase in average order value and the overall revenue generated from upsells or cross-sells. This will give you a clear understanding of the financial impact of these tactics.

Adjust Strategies Based on Insights

Based on your analysis and insights, make adjustments to your upselling and cross-selling strategies. Experiment with different approaches, offers, or messaging to optimize your results.

Continuously monitor and analyze your performance as you make adjustments. This iterative process allows you to refine your strategies and achieve better results over time.
